Up for sale are my HRE P43's in 20X9 and 20X10.5, ET28. Tires are Yokohama S-Drive in 255/30 and 285/30 sizes.

Wheels are in very good condition with no rash and only a few minor rock chips. One wheel has some light scuffing on the lip for a few inches. It's not rash and feels smooth, I'm really not even sure how it got there. It's so minor that I rarely notice it when washing the wheels. Otherwise, from a standard viewing distance of a few feet the wheels look perfect. Overall I'd give them an 8/10. The tires are pretty well worn in the rear but may make it through the summer, no promises though. The fronts have quite a bit more tread remaining, see pics. OEM 2008 TPMS included and functional on all four wheels.
